Rodica Apateanu
Rodica has been coaching gymnastics for almost 30 years! She began her career
at a very young age and went on to compete for the Romanian Junior, National and
Olympic Teams. After her success as a gymnast, Rodica went on to become
Technical Director of the Romanian Gymnastics
Federation. While as a coach in Romania, her
athletes won over 30 National Champion Titles
between the team, all-around and individual
apparatus events. Rodica has been a lecturer at numerous gymnastics seminars
and has received the Romanian Honored Coach award. She is working with our
Developmental Program and Competitive Team and loves teaching beam. Rodica is
Safety Certified, a USAG Professional Member and a FIG certified judge. Rodica
has judged the European Championships and
pre-World Championships.

Meredith Flythe Meredith has been dancing since the age of 2, spending the majority of her training under Janet Nordgren-Taddie, Janell Tomblin-Brown, Bob Macke and Deborah Skinner.
She received her B.A. in Dance Performance/Choreography as well as a minor in musical theater in June of 2000 from San Jose State University. Her most recent training comes from Robert Moses, Janet Van Swoll, Janie Scott, Fred Mathews, and Gary Masters. While at SJSU she was given the opportunity to represent SJSU at the American College Dance Festival as well as touring with their musical theater company “company one’ for 2 years.
She is trained in Jazz, Tap, Lyrical, Hip Hop, Modern, Ballet, Musical Theater, Pilates Dance Yoga, Dance History, Choreography and Costume Design. Her professional appearances include a television pilot featuring Janie Greggins, Billy Hufsy from “FAME” and MC Hammer. She has also been a dancer for both Paramount’s Great America as well as Disneyland. Meredith has also worked and performed in many of the AIDS benefits at fort mason with Anne Frazier and Ross Mgowen. She was a guest dancer for 4 years in the Oakland Ballet “nutcracker”. She has also choreographed and performed for many famous Asian vocal artists such as Coco Lee and Jackie Chan. She has taught all around the Bay Area as well as Southern California, for the past 18 yrs teaching ages 2 through adult.
She has taught 2 years at SJSU- Jazz I and Jazz II. She also has choreographed for SJSU’s musical theater company "Company One"

Liviu Mazilu
Liviu has been coaching the sport of gymnastics for over 25 years. He began his
gymnastics career in Romania where he competed for the Romanian National Team
and won 5 National Championship titles, all while earning a Masters Degree in
Physical Education. Liviu later went on to coach the women’s Romanian Olympic
Team before moving to the United States and coaching Dominique Moceanu in the
1997 World Championships. You will see Liviu working with our Competitive Team, especially
the optional group. His favorite event to coach is bars. Liviu is Safety
Certified and a USAG Professional Member.

Hanako Miura
Hanako started gymnastics when
she was 7 years old and competed for 15 years.
Hanako started her gymnastics career in Japan
where she later went on to compete for the
Japanese National Team for 10 years straight, as
well as at the World Championships and the 1996
Olympics. She loves competing on uneven bars
and likes to coach all 4 events and
flexibility. You will see Hanako working with
our Stars Developmental, Girls Recreational,
Trampoline and Tumbling and Competitive Team
programs. Hanako is a Safety Certified, a USAG
Professional Member and has judged the Nationals
Meet in Japan.
